Changing the ownership of an existing building (usually a rental project) to the condominium form of ownership (Source: FNMA Selling Guide, Glossary)
The changing of a rental property (two or more units) to the condominium form of ownership Physical changes, as well as paperwork, may be necessary to conform to building and safety codes

Conversion of existing housing to condominium ownership is regulated by Alameda Municipal Code No conversion of rental housing is allowed when the ratio of owner-occupied units exceeds 60 percent of the total units available Existing tenants not in arrears must be given a 60-day non-transferable right of first refusal for the purchase of his/her rental unit Developers subdividing properties for the purpose of creating condominiums must prepare a relocation assistance program to be approved by the planning board
